原文链接:http://caibaojian.com/css-unicode.html

我的CSS里面有一个content用到了中文,作用主要是在前端日报文章中显示出“网页链接”这四个字,然而打开百度快照看文章的时候却发现有乱码的情况。今天来说说怎么解决CSS中文乱码。·

解决方法

总结就是不要使用中文字体在需要显示在页面的样式中,而要用 Unicode 编码后的代码。比如“网页链接”这个转为Unicode代码为:\7F51\9875\94FE\63A5。

转化方法

你可以直接在chrome console中输入:escape('网页链接'),出来的是"%u7F51%u9875%u94FE%u63A5",将其改写为"\7F51\9875\94FE\63A5",也即是将%u替换为\,就可以放到CSS中了。

常用Unicode代码

常见的CSS字体名称,建议也转为Unicode格式输入,下面分享一个常见字体Unicode代码

//code from http://caibaojian.com/css-unicode.html
微软雅黑 \5FAE\8F6F\96C5\9ED1 宋体 \5B8B\4F53 黑体 \9ED1\4F53 仿宋 \4EFF\5B8B
微软正黑体 \5FAE\x8F6F\6B63\9ED1\4F53
(空格) \0020
… \2026

以后使用时注意留意一下就好了。

来源:前端开发博客

最新文章

  1. 通用EF框架
  2. 如何在CentOS 7中禁止IPv6
  3. 网站推广优化(SEO,网站关键字优化,怎么优化网站,如何优化网站关键字)
  4. #ifdef #ifndef使用
  5. os.popen(command)
  6. ASP.NET MVC5---通过QueryString传值
  7. Virtualbox下Ubuntu与主机Win7共享文件夹
  8. bootstrap多层模态窗
  9. IE的表头固定/表头不动(使用expression)
  10. SWTBOK測试实践系列(4) -- 软件測试技术的黑白之道
  11. 20180726 - Windows 10 Pro 下远程桌面连接提示“出现身份验证错误”
  12. Kali Linux Netcat 学习 与 网络攻击
  13. Edge 浏览器 调用
  14. Object 转 json 工具类
  15. Codeforces Round #374 (Div. 2) C(DAG上的DP)
  16. SpringMVC学习笔记五:使用converter进行参数数据转换
  17. HTML5学习笔记(二):HTML基础学习之一
  18. 学习笔记之JSON
  19. ubuntu 如何进行文件、夹删除等操作
  20. Qt 学习之路 2(49):自定义只读模型

热门文章

  1. spring的Java注解方式
  2. MySQL查询50例
  3. 解决白屏(vue) - webpace es6转es5
  4. Python多线程、多进程实现
  5. 在Ubuntu 16.04上利用Jexus+.Net Core+Linux版SQL Server部署ZKEACMS.Core
  6. 使用Java客户端对Redis进行操作
  7. 翻译api调用
  8. ADB命令获取Android UID
  9. 使用秘钥ssh登录远程服务器
  10. 从Java进程里dump出类的字节码文件